Dr. Chengjuan Xing is a pathologist whose work centers on the histopathological classification and molecular characterization of rare renal tumors. Her major contributions lie in elucidating the diagnostic criteria and clinical behavior of uncommon neoplasms, particularly papillary renal neoplasm with reverse polarity (PRNRP). Her 2023 case report on PRNRP, which has garnered 5 citations, highlights the tumor’s unique histomorphology, immunophenotype, and association with KRAS mutations, emphasizing its indolent nature. This work aids in distinguishing PRNRP from more aggressive renal cell carcinomas, guiding appropriate clinical management. Dr. Xing’s research bridges the gap between microscopic pathology and molecular genetics, providing critical insights for accurate diagnosis and patient care. Her findings are essential for pathologists and urologists navigating the evolving landscape of renal tumor classification.
